Olivier Kemen left Newcastle United for Lyon in 2015.
Olivier Kemen has revealed on Instagram that he wants to re-sign for Newcastle United one day.
The 21-year-old was sold by ex-Newcastle boss Steve McClaren in 2015, joining Lyon for about £1.4 million.

But the Cameroon midfielder has only managed four Ligue 1 appearances for the French side and spent the second half of last season on loan with Gazelec Ajaccio.
Kemen spent two years in the Magpies’ academy after joining at the age of 17, and it would appear as if he has retained an affinity for the North-East side, based on his social media activity.
He posted a photo of himself celebrating a goal for the club, accompanied by the message: “I miss the TOON and my brothers. One day I’ll be back. Once a geordie always a geordie.”
